Flashbar for Flutter #
A highly customizable and versatile notification widget for Flutter, designed to display informative messages, alerts, and interactive dialogs at the top or bottom of your screen.
Flashbar is easy to integrate and offers a rich set of features to match your app's design and functionality needs, from simple notifications to complex user interactions with multiple actions.

How to Use #
The primary way to display a flashbar is by calling the showFlashbar function.
Basic Flashbar #
Here's a simple example of a flashbar that appears at the top of the screen and disappears after 3 seconds.
import 'package:flashbar_flutter/flashbar_flutter.dart';
ElevatedButton(
child: const Text('Show Top Flashbar'),
onPressed: () {
showFlashbar(
context: context,
gravity: FlashbarGravity.top,
title: 'Hello!',
message: 'This is a flashbar from the top.',
duration: const Duration(seconds: 3),
);
},
),
Flashbar with Actions #
You can add primary and secondary actions, which are perfect for confirmation dialogs.
ElevatedButton(
child: const Text('Show Flashbar with Two Actions'),
onPressed: () {
late FlashbarController controller;
controller = showFlashbar(
context: context,
persistent: true, // Keep it on screen
gravity: FlashbarGravity.bottom,
title: 'Delete File?',
message: 'Are you sure you want to delete this important file?',
primaryAction: TextButton(
onPressed: () {
// Perform delete action
print('File deleted!');
controller.dismiss();
},
child: const Text('CONFIRM'),
),
secondaryAction: TextButton(
onPressed: () {
controller.dismiss();
},
child: const Text('CANCEL'),
),
);
},
),
Flashbar with Custom Content #
For complete control over the layout, use the content parameter. When you provide content, the title and message parameters are ignored.
ElevatedButton(
child: const Text('Show Flashbar with Custom Content'),
onPressed: () {
showFlashbar(
context: context,
gravity: FlashbarGravity.bottom,
content: const Row(
children: [
Icon(Icons.person, color: Colors.blueAccent),
SizedBox(width: 8),
Text('This is a completely custom layout!'),
],
),
duration: const Duration(seconds: 4),
);
},
),
Full Customization Example #
This example demonstrates a fully styled success notification.
ElevatedButton(
child: const Text('Custom Styled Flashbar'),
onPressed: () {
showFlashbar(
context: context,
gravity: FlashbarGravity.top,
title: 'Success!',
message: 'Your profile has been updated.',
backgroundColor: Colors.green.shade600,
titleTextStyle: const TextStyle(
color: Colors.white,
fontWeight: FontWeight.bold,
fontSize: 16),
messageTextStyle:
const TextStyle(color: Colors.white, fontSize: 14),
icon: const Icon(Icons.check_circle, color: Colors.white),
duration: const Duration(seconds: 3),
);
},
),
API Reference #
showFlashbar Function Parameters #
| Parameter |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
context |
BuildContext |
Required. The build context to show the flashbar in. |
title |
String? |
The title text. Ignored if content is provided. |
message |
String? |
The message text. Ignored if content is provided. Either title or message must be set if content is null. |
content |
Widget? |
A custom widget to display instead of title and message. |
icon |
Widget? |
A widget to display to the left of the content. |
primaryAction |
Widget? |
The main action widget, typically a TextButton or ElevatedButton. |
secondaryAction |
Widget? |
The secondary action widget, displayed to the left of the primary action. |
duration |
Duration |
How long the flashbar is shown. Defaults to 3 seconds. Set persistent to true to ignore. |
gravity |
FlashbarGravity |
Determines if the flashbar appears at the top or bottom. Defaults to bottom. |
backgroundColor |
Color? |
The background color of the flashbar. |
titleTextStyle |
TextStyle? |
The style for the title text. |
messageTextStyle |
TextStyle? |
The style for the message text. |
shadows |
List<BoxShadow>? |
A list of shadows to apply to the flashbar. |
padding |
EdgeInsets |
The padding inside the flashbar. Defaults to EdgeInsets.all(16.0). |
margin |
EdgeInsets |
The margin around the flashbar. Defaults to EdgeInsets.all(8.0). |
borderRadius |
BorderRadius? |
The border radius of the flashbar. Defaults to BorderRadius.circular(8). |
onTap |
VoidCallback? |
A callback that is fired when the flashbar is tapped. |
onStatusChanged |
Function(FlashbarStatus)? |
A callback that reports the status of the flashbar. |
persistent |
bool |
If true, the flashbar will not auto-dismiss. Defaults to false. |
enableSwipeToDismiss |
bool |
If true, the flashbar can be swiped away. Defaults to false. |
controller |
FlashbarController? |
An optional controller to programmatically dismiss the flashbar. |
